Salty Boats Of Maine recalls
Salty Boats Of Maine boats have 2 recall campaigns on record across 42 reported units. Below is every campaign, what it covers, and how to confirm a specific hull was fixed before you buy.
Salty Boats Of Maine has 2 USCG recall campaigns on record, both issued in 1999, affecting 42 units total across the 14 CC GREAT BAY and 9' DINGHY models. Both campaigns addressed flotation system defects, which compromise vessel stability and occupant safety in flooding or capsize scenarios. Used buyers should verify remedy completion by hull identification number before purchase.

What to check before you buy a used Salty Boats Of Maine
- Locate the hull identification number (HIN) on the transom and verify the manufacturing date against the 1999 campaign window.
- Contact the Coast Guard Boating Safety Recall Database or a marine surveyor to confirm whether your HIN appears in the affected serial ranges.
- Request documentation from the seller proving flotation system inspection or replacement per the recall remedy.
- Commission a marine survey that specifically tests level flotation capacity, especially if remedy completion cannot be verified.
Frequently asked questions
How many Salty Boats Of Maine boats have been recalled?
42 units across 2 campaigns, both from 1999. The 14 CC GREAT BAY had 7 units recalled for level flotation defects, and the 9' DINGHY had 35 units recalled for safe load and flotation issues.
Are Salty Boats Of Maine recalls serious safety issues?
Yes. Both campaigns addressed flotation defects, which directly affect vessel stability and the ability to stay afloat in flooding or capsize conditions.
Which Salty Boats Of Maine models were recalled?
The 14 CC GREAT BAY (7 units, May 1999) and the 9' DINGHY (35 units, April 1999). Both campaigns targeted flotation system compliance failures.
How do I check if a used Salty Boats Of Maine has an open recall?
Cross reference the hull identification number with the USCG recall database or ask a marine surveyor to confirm whether the HIN falls within the affected production ranges from 1999.
